So, my previous attempt at keeping my Apple Pencil with my iPad Pro only lasted a few months. The loop became so loose that I lost the Pencil at Stansted Airport and had to buy another one! When I mentioned this on Twitter, Twelve South kindly offered to send me a PencilSnap to review. After a few weeks of testing, here’s my findings.
The results are very positive - the PencilSnap holds the Pencil really tightly and it does indeed ‘snap’ onto the Smart Cover making it a simple and effective solution. It doesn’t prevent the smart cover from getting into either position (something previous solutions did), but can be easily removed when placing the iPad flat.
The one very slight negative is that it holds the Pencil a little too tightly, to the extent that it can take quite a bit of effort to pull it out of the holster. I did think it would loosen with use, but it hasn’t yet. Better that way of course! You could also say that £26 is a little expensive for what it is, but after having to spend £99 on another Pencil it doesn’t sound unreasonable.

When doing the ‘JUST WANG IT!” test in the office, I managed to get the PencilSnap to come off the cover and the Pencil fly out. This was an extreme test though, and this high level of wanging would never be replicated in day to day use.
Like most of Twelve South’s products, it’s the kind of solution that Apple should’ve come up with. If I had one criticism, it’s that it detaches quite easily when stowing your iPad in a bag.
